CARBON MONOXIDE - HOW IT OCCURS

  • The incomplete combustion of organic fossil fuels such as oil, gas, wood
  • The normal combustion process (the addition of oxygen) will result in carbon in the fossil fuel, combining with oxygen in the air, to produce Carbon Dioxide (CO2), the same substance we exhale when we breathe.
  • However, if there is a lack of air for the combustion process or the heating appliance is faulty, Carbon Monoxide can be produced - which we do not want to breathe.

POTENTIAL SOURCES

WHERE DOES IT COME FROM
Appliances that can commonly leak CO are central heating boilers, cookers, water heaters, portable heaters, open fires and wood burning stoves.

The build up of CO can also be a result of any of the following:

  • Faulty or damaged appliances - heating or cooking
  • Heating appliance not maintained or serviced
  • Badly ventilated rooms - sealed windows, no air bricks
  • Blocked chimneys or flues - birds nests, fallen bricks, growing vegetation, bad DIY
  • Indoor use of a barbecue grill or outdoor heater
  • Poor or improper installation or use of appliances
  • Running engines such as cars or lawnmowers in garages
  • Using cooking appliances for heating purposes
  • Old appliances that have not been serviced or looked after properly
